(Background technology) Conventionally, multi-head dot printers (hereinafter referred to as
When printing continues with a high print duty (called an LP), the print head used in the LP starts to generate heat. If the heat generation temperature becomes high, the excitation coil for driving the printing element used in the print head may burn out, so set a certain temperature T 1 °C and reduce the printing speed.
The actual printing duty is lowered. If the print head continues to generate heat even when the printing speed is reduced, a limit temperature T 2 ℃ is set (T 2 > T 1 ), and when the temperature reaches T 2 ℃, printing is stopped and the print head is It waits for the head to cool down and then starts printing again when the head temperature falls below T 2 °C. However, if the printing speed is reduced, Figure 5 a and b
As shown in the figure, there is a delay time from the print command pulse to printing, and this time is approximately 370 μs with conventional equipment.
This time is constant regardless of printing speed. As shown in Figure 5a, when the printing command pulse interval in the normal case is 740μs, the printing delay time is 1/2, so the printing speed is normal as shown in Figure 5c, b. It is printed at almost the same position whether the direction is the forward direction or the reverse direction (in Figure 5 c, the upper side shows the forward direction printing and the lower side shows the reverse direction printing. (A in Fig. 5c indicates the printing position.) On the other hand, when the printing speed decreases as shown in Figure 5b, the ratio of the printing command pulse to the printing delay time decreases to 1/3 or 1/4 in proportion to the decrease in printing speed. , the apparent printing delay decreases, and as in the case of the decrease in printing speed shown in Figure 5c, a difference δ between actual printing occurs between forward direction and reverse direction printing, and the difference δ is There was a drawback that the printing speed increased in proportion to the decrease in printing speed (in c of Fig. 5,
The upper side is when printing in the forward direction, and the lower side is when printing in the reverse direction. ).

Also, as a second drawback, considering printing quality,
When considering printing under conditions where the difference δ does not change significantly compared to normal printing, the limit for the reduction in printing speed is about 80% of the normal printing speed, and this does not mean that the temperature of the print head can be reduced by that much. Another drawback was that the printing temperature reached the point where printing should be stopped without being able to do so.

An example of the printing operation will be described below with reference to FIGS. 1 and 2. Each print head 3-1, 3-
The temperatures detected from the printheads 2, 3-3, and 3-4 are detected by the temperature sensor section 11, and depending on the detection level, the temperatures detected from the printheads 3-1, 3-2, 3-3, and 3-4 are selected.
Head drivers 14-1, 14- corresponding to 4
All or any of 2, 14-3, and 14-4 are selected, and then the SP motor 12 is driven,
Print data is given to the selected head driver from a control device (not shown) via the printing mechanism control unit 15, and one line can be moved one time to the left or right of the head carriage 2, or moved several times (for example, by forward movement). Printing is performed by two movements (travel and reverse travel). For example, if the temperature detection level of all print heads is below T 1 °C, the second
As shown in Figure a, all the print heads 3- are printed at once when the carriage 2 in Figure 3 is running forward or reverse.
Head drivers 14-1, 14-2, 14-3, 14-4 corresponding to 1, 3-2, 3-3, 3-4
Select and print one line. Therefore, at this time, one line is printed in the forward run, and one line is printed in the next reverse run. In each of FIGS. 2a to 2c, when a pulse exists (on), the component corresponding to the pulse is in the on state,
When there is no pulse (off), it is in the off state. Next, the temperature detection level of one print head is
If the temperature is higher than T 1 °C and lower than T 2 °C, the head drivers 14-1 and 14-2 corresponding to the print heads 3-1 and 3-2 are selected in forward running as shown in Fig. 2b, and printing is performed. Without performing a line feed (LF), the head drivers 14-3 and 14-4 corresponding to the print heads 3-3 and 3-4 are selected in reverse running and printing is performed to print one line. Therefore, in this case, one line is printed and a line feed is performed by running the machine twice, the forward run and the reverse run, at the same printing speed as in the case of FIG. 2a. Next, if the print duty is high and the head temperature rises even if printing is done in two times, and one of the four heads reaches the limit temperature of T 2 °C, the temperature detection level will rise to T 2 ° C.
℃ or more. In this case, as an example, if the second print head 3-2 reaches the limit temperature, the fourth print head 3-2
As shown in the figure. In this case, print head 3-2 cannot print, so print head 3-1 can print instead.
An additional 22 characters, which is the printing range of print head 3-2, are printed. Therefore, print head 3-1 prints a total of 44 characters. Figure 2c is an example of this.First, in the first half of forward printing, print head 3-
Select the head driver 14-1 corresponding to 1 and print, then continue with a space and select print head 3.
-1 is spaced to the reverse printing start position of print head 3-2. After that, without performing a line feed, during the first half of reverse travel, the head driver 14-1 corresponding to the print head 3-1 is selected and the print head 3-1 is moved to the print head 3-1.
2 performs printing within the range that should be in charge. Thereafter, the head drivers 14-3 and 14-4 corresponding to the print heads 3-3 and 3-4 are selected to perform printing. Therefore, in this case, one line is printed by forward running twice the normal distance and reverse running twice the normal distance, and then a line feed is performed.

As explained above, according to this embodiment, when the temperature detection level T 1 °C and T 2 °C of the print head is used, the printing speed is reduced to 1/2 of the normal printing processing speed when the temperature detection level T 1 °C is reached, and Temperature detection level T 2
When , the carriage running speed can be changed to 1/4 of the normal printing processing speed while keeping it constant, so there is no deterioration in printing quality. In addition, the effective printing processing speed can be significantly reduced to 50% at 1/2 and 25% at 1/4 compared to the conventional 80%, so the situation where the LP stops due to an alarm due to temperature rise is extremely limited to high printing duty. This occurs only when the lag continues, and does not normally occur, causing the LP to stop and cause the so-called "dummari".
The condition no longer occurs.
